site stats

Order by clause mysql

WebApr 12, 2024 · The HAVING clause always comes after the GROUP BY clause and before … WebAug 19, 2024 · The ORDER BY clause orders or sorts the result of a query according to the …

MySQL WHERE Clause - W3School

Web1 day ago · 2 Answers. One option is to look at the problem as if it were gaps and islands, i.e. put certain rows into groups (islands) and then extract data you need. SQL> with test (type, fr_date, to_date, income) as 2 (select 'A', date '2024-04-14', date '2024-04-14', 100 from dual union all 3 select 'A', date '2024-04-15', date '2024-04-16', 200 from ... WebThe ORDER BY is an optional clause of the SELECT statement. The ORDER BY clause allows you to sort the rows returned by the SELECT clause by one or more sort expressions in ascending or descending order. The following … ccs heilbronn https://obiram.com

MySQL Order By Clause - javatpoint

WebMar 9,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ebTo produce a given sort order, provide an ORDER BY clause. Use of filesort to Satisfy ORDER BY If an index cannot be used to satisfy an ORDER BY clause, MySQL performs a filesort operation that reads table rows and sorts them. A filesort constitutes an extra sorting phase in query execution. WebWith ORDER BY: The default frame includes rows from the partition start through the current row, including all peers of the current row (rows equal to the current row according to the ORDER BY clause). The default is equivalent to this frame specification: RANGE BETWEEN UNBOUNDED PRECEDING AND CURRENT ROW ccs heppner

SQL Server: How to Use SQL SELECT and WHERE to Retrieve Data

Category:MySQL query / clause execution order - Stack Overflow

Tags:Order by clause mysql

Order by clause mysql

Guide to the ORDER BY Clause in MySQL - stackabuse.com

WebJan 29, 2024 · 我有一条SQL语句未从特定结果返回任何结果的问题。 该SQL语句将捕获从今天 到前几天 日期 数据,并获取最后记录的数据,因此 lt 因为merchantid 是新添加的商人,它没有要从 lt 获取的任何数据,因此我希望它返回 而不是null并防止其他数据返回null 。 我尝试在statement WebThe ORDER BY values are evaluated by what FIELD () returns You can create all sorts of fancy orders For example, using the IF () function SELECT * FROM mytable WHERE id IN (1,2,3,4) ORDER BY IF (FIELD (id,3,2,1,4)=0,1,0),FIELD (id,3,2,1,4); This will cause the first 4 ids to appear at the top of the list, Otherwise, it appears at the bottom. Why?

Order by clause mysql

Did you know?

WebMar 27, 2015 · 3 Answers Sorted by: 12 This is quite a common problem! A case … WebApr 12, 2024 · 1. When you use GROUP BY, the query result has one row for each distinct value of the GROUP BY expressions. In your case, one row for each value of PM.id. Results of aggregate functions like MAX () will be applied to the subset of rows in each of the groups associated with the given value. If you don't use GROUP BY, the result is effectively ...

WebSep 21, 2024 · ORDER BY clause Sorting takes place once the database has the entire result set ready (after filtering, grouping, duplication removal). Once we have that, the database can now sort the result set using columns, selected aliases, or aggregation functions, even if they aren't part of the selected data.

WebDec 30, 2024 · The MySQL ORDER BY clause is frequent in the SELECT queries where it … WebORDER BY CLAUSE; Let's see each clause one by one with an example. We will use MySQL database for writing the queries in examples. 1. WHERE CLAUSE. A WHERE clause in SQL is used with the SELECT query, which is one of the data manipulation language commands. WHERE clauses can be used to limit the number of rows to be displayed in the result set ...

WebJan 29, 2024 · 我有一条SQL语句未从特定结果返回任何结果的问题。 该SQL语句将捕获从 …

WebThe basic syntax of the ORDER BY clause is as follows −. SELECT column-list FROM table_name [WHERE condition] [ORDER BY column1, column2, .. columnN] [ASC DESC]; You can use more than one column in the ORDER BY clause. Make sure whatever column you are using to sort that column should be in the column-list. cc sheth college of commerceWebMar 1, 2024 · The ORDER BY clause in MySQL is a powerful tool that allows you to sort the … butcher box hamburger patty nutritionWebOVER Clause in MySQL: The OVER clause in MySQL is used with the PARTITION BY clause to break the data into partitions. Following is the syntax of the OVER clause in MySQL. The specified function is going to operate for each partition. Please have a look at the below example for a better understanding. Let say we have three departments (HR, IT ... butcher box hot dogsWebThe MySQL extension permits the use of an alias in the HAVING clause for the aggregated column: SELECT name, COUNT (name) AS c FROM orders GROUP BY name HAVING c = 1; Standard SQL permits only column expressions in GROUP BY clauses, so a statement such as this is invalid because FLOOR (value/100) is a noncolumn expression: ccs hex2000WebA) Using MySQL ORDER BY clause to sort the result set by one column example. The … c c shepherd funeral homeWebMySQL : What does MySQL perform first: The `WHERE` clause or the `ORDER BY` … butcher box in canadaWebThe syntax of ORDER BY clause is as follows:. SELECT column1,column2,column3,...,columnN FROM table ORDER BY column1, column2,... ASC / DESC;. If you do not specify ASC or DESC in the ORDER BY clause, MySQL will return rows sorted in ascending order by default. So, if you want to get the rows sorted in descending … butcher box how it works